the LTVS program, scheduled for announcement later in 2025. About
The Role: (This role is posted at multiple levels, from entry to
technical lead, with multiple openings) Lead a small team in the
development and certification of the LTV onboard path planning and
sequencing software, responsible for assessing safe driving paths
to reach waypoints and executing complex self-driving sequences.
Responsibilities Proactively identify and document requirements for
the vehicle path planning and sequencing software Architect and
decompose the software solution for path planning and sequencing
Coordinate the testing and certification of the system Comfortable
developing software in a high-reliability environment, compliant to
NASA standards NPR 7150.2D and NASA-STD-8739.8B and NASA CBCS
requirements (e.g. SSP 50038) Represent path planning and
sequencing software at NASA safety panels Supervise several
internal employees and contractors Qualifications Experience in
path planning algorithms, state machine design, and dynamic vehicle
stability analysis Path planning algorithms: Hybrid A*, D*, and
modern approaches State Machine Design: Coordinating vehicle
movement sequences and command authority Dynamic Vehicle Stability
Analysis: Verifying the output of static path planning algorithms
and identifying safe speeds of travel to maintain stable vehicle
control Failure Detection, Isolation, and Response (FDIR) logic for
all-of-the-above Experience in verification by simulation for
complex self-driving systems Development and maintenance of
high-quality design and testing documentation Demonstrated relevant
project experience (planetary rovers, autonomous vehicles,
robotics, etc.) Language/Tool Experience C or C (required) Python
or other modeling/analysis languages (nice-to-have) Familiar with
FPGA, GPU, and NPU hardware acceleration techniques for algorithms
and able to coordinate with hardware acceleration engineers to
implement and validate algorithms Git, Jira, Jama EEOC Intuitive
